The IOReg and dsdt do not match. The dsdt show HDEF/layout-id 12 and IOReg shows 892. The dsdt shows PEGP and IOReg shows P0P2, etc. The IOReg shows 892 audio working, no HDMI audio and the enabler is still installed (HDEF/Credit/2008 (c) K...). There is no way the dsdt attached produced the IOReg attached. I downloaded everything twice and confirmed I did not open the wrong files. The dsdt is for a Asus Laptop and different than the first dsdt you attached titled ALASKA. Suggest you download the attachments to see what I'm seeing.
